Job description

You will provide an accounts payable and reconciliations service to City of London departments as part of a central Accounts Payable and Reconciliations team.

You will ensure all payables invoices and other transactions resulting in a payment are processed in a timely, accurate, and efficient manner. You will be responsible for the processing of invoices and other payments in accordance with tax guidelines and carrying out the necessary checks prior to posting.

Additionally you will provide a supplier account reconciliation service using various systems in accordance with accounting best practices.

You will need to be educated to A level standard or equivalent with previous experience working in an office based environment and practical experience of using Word and Excel.  Previous experience working in an Accounts Payable and / or Reconciliations role is essential with experience using Oracle Financials preferred. It is essential that you can work under pressure and enter a high volume of invoices accurately.  You will need to demonstrate an understanding of the Accounts Payable and Reconciliations functions and associated processes.  Any additional relevant knowledge such as VAT legislation, the Construction Industry scheme and understanding of FOIA and Data Protection issues would be an advantage.

This post is a career grade. Progression to the higher grade is subject to meeting the required criteria outlined in both the person specification and job description, and there being sufficient work available at the more senior level.
